How to go completely dairy free? ›

Dairy-free foods to eat
  1. Fruits and vegetables.
  2. Meat & poultry.
  3. Fish & seafood.
  4. Eggs.
  5. Nuts & seeds.
  6. Soy products, such as tofu and tempeh.
  7. Beans & legumes.
  8. Whole grains, such as quinoa and couscous.

What can I not eat when dairy free? ›

Which Foods Contain Dairy?
  • milk (including dry/powdered milk)
  • buttermilk.
  • cheese.
  • yogurt.
  • cream/half and half.
  • ice cream.
  • butter and ghee.
  • pudding and custard.

Does canned tuna contain dairy? ›

Canned Tuna

Here's one of the most surprising foods that contain dairy. Some canned tuna brands add casein, a milk protein, to tuna as a filler. Always check the label, because it's often listed as “hydrolized caseinate.”

Can you grow out of being dairy-free? ›

Most children will grow out of their cow's milk allergy by five years of age or before with, persistent milk allergy less common.
